About The PositionWe're looking for a Product Designer passionate about women's health, with experience translating user insights into functional, user-friendly designs. You'll conduct user research to deeply understand user needs and pain points, creating solutions that enhance the user journey while driving business objectives.

The ideal candidate is comfortable collaborating closely with Product Managers and Software Developers to ensure designs are effectively implemented. If want to challenge yourself at a high-growth startup and make a difference for women's health pleas join us!ResponsibilitiesOwn and Lead User Experience Design: Proactively analyze user insights, feedback, and data to deeply understand user needs and pain points. Redesign the app’s user experience and interface to deliver intuitive, effective, and technically feasible solutions that align with the brand, industry best practices, and business objectives without unnecessary complexity. Evolve the Design System:

Audit, refine, and expand the existing design system to ensure visual and functional consistency, scalability, and adaptability to future product iterations. Collaborate Cross-Functionally: Work closely with product managers, developers, and stakeholders in a Scrum environment to define sprint goals, plan and review deliverables, and oversee releases. Translate business goals and product strategy into actionable, user-centered design processes, actively gathering and integrating feedback throughout. Drive User Research and Testing: Independently plan, organize, and lead user research and testing initiatives, including usability studies, A/B tests, and prototyping.

Clearly define test objectives aligned with user and business goals, and translate findings into actionable design improvements. Design Data Visualizations: Create clear, meaningful data visualizations and dashboards that effectively communicate complex information in an accessible and user-friendly way. Regulatory Compliance: Establish and maintain design deliverables and documentation in a structure that complies with applicable regulatory and industry standards. RequirementsProven Experience: Minimum 5 years of hands-on product design experience for consumer mobile applications, with at least 2 years in a lead role. Strong portfolio demonstrating depth and breadth across projects, with clear examples of user-centered and business-aligned designs.

Health & Wellness ExpertiseDemonstrated experience designing user-facing medical or wellness products, with sensitivity to the specific needs of healthcare contexts - such as privacy, clarity, and emotional nuance. Deep User and Business InsightExceptional ability to understand and balance user needs and business objectives, translating them into designs that deliver value to both. Proactive in identifying opportunities that improve the user journey while advancing company goals. Creative and Pragmatic Problem-SolvingAbility to think creatively and strategically, bringing fresh, innovative ideas while respecting technical constraints and regulatory requirements. Skilled at simplifying complex problems into clear, actionable design solutions.

End-to-End User Journey MappingExpertise in mapping and improving holistic user journeys, including online and offline touchpoints. Able to identify pain points and design seamless, engaging experiences throughout. Strong understanding of software architecture and how it impacts design decisions. Accessibility ExpertiseThorough knowledge of accessibility principles and standards (e. g. , WCAG) with practical experience designing inclusive, accessible interfaces for diverse user groups, including those with disabilities.
